Kelly has diarrhea and is wondering if she can take loperamide (Imodium) for the diarrhea. Loperamide:

  • A. Can be given to patients of all ages, including infants and children, for viral gastroenteritis
  • B. Slows gastric motility and reduces fluid and electrolyte loss from diarrhea
  • C. Is the treatment of choice for the diarrhea associated with E. coli 0157
  • D. May be used in pregnancy and by lactating women
Correct Answer: B

Rationale: Loperamide slows motility to reduce diarrhea; it's not for infants , E. coli 0157 (C, risks toxicity), or universally safe in pregnancy .
